Output 93d610dd74e7100837a0cf25d7c74250ce80ab002a568e3aa2eff5560fd1502a:2

value
108850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1544f611c29715e15c560767065f85f7c8bd60fa OP_EQUALVERIFY OP_CHECKSIG
address
12wToYAALyNRVUwhsPnrRakZmVpF8jVZNw
transaction
93d610dd74e7100837a0cf25d7c74250ce80ab002a568e3aa2eff5560fd1502a
spent
true